Late April for Steelhead, this year they were about two weeks late. The river is full of carryover fish but the brite Spring fish come in April and May. Thousands come in during that time. We had 20 fish days and the main run had not shown up yet. Best Native Steelheading you will ever experience.
The Sockeye/King fishing is awsome from June through th emiddle of July. !4 miles of river and about 65,000 Sockeye! STAM knows!!
Halibut from 50lbs to 150lbs. in around 100 to 150 feet of water, real nice.
Silvers are from Mid August through October. September is sold out at most lodges in Yakutat, that is how good the Coho is that time of year, but October can be as good or even better as long as you can put up with the weather at times.
